History of Dye & Durham

Dye & Durham has been serving the Australian market for almost 30 years. The company has become synonymous with delivering mission-critical software for legal, financial, and business professionals, facilitating efficient access to property and commercial information across Australia.

In 1994, the company became the first firm to make land titles available online for the Australian consumers. Dye & Durham has maintained a rich history of innovation and growth, expanding its offerings through strategic acquisitions and partnerships.

Products and Services of Dye & Durham

Dye & Durham boasts an extensive suite of products tailored to the Australia mortgage sector, including:

  • banking & finance solutions: supporting financial and legal professionals with national property, business information, and mortgage settlement services
  • settlement, stamping & registration: outsourcing solutions for pre-, post-, and settlement activities for paper settlements
  • settlement room: application for legal representatives and financial institutions for transaction workspace communication prior to settlement
  • conveyancing directory: a single location for conveyancers and lawyers to update contact details for financial institutions
  • terrain: property information services for property planning and surveying professionals
  • integration solutions: consolidating title and property data into a consistent format for client system integration
  • integration partners: integration with leading practice and document management systems

About Dye & Durham CEO Matthew Proud

Matthew Proud was named CEO of Dye & Durham in February 2016. He has been instrumental in steering the company towards significant growth and innovation. He boasts a strong background in strategic business and operations.

Proud's leadership has been pivotal in the firm's expansion, marked by numerous acquisitions and partnerships. His achievements were recognized in 2018 when he was named one of Canada's Top 40 Under 40 Honourees. Proud holds a BA from the University of Cambridge and a Bachelor of Laws from the University of Buckingham.
